跨境直播零卡顿:香港服务器稳定性最佳实践
随着跨境直播和实时互动业务的兴起,站长与企业越来越关注“零卡顿”体验背后的基础设施选择。香港因其毗邻内地、连接国际骨干网的地理与网络优势,常被作为跨境直播的首选节点。但要实现真正稳定的直播体验,单靠地理位置不够,还需从协议栈、网络架构、服务器配置和运维策略等多方面入手。本文面向站长、企业用户与开发者,从原理、应用场景、实施细节和选购建议等角度,系统阐述如何在香港服务器上实现跨境直播的低延迟与高稳定性。
跨境直播“卡顿”原因与原理解析
直播卡顿通常由以下几个因素导致:网络时延(latency)、抖动(jitter)、丢包(packet loss)、带宽饱和、服务器端转码/推流瓶颈以及TCP/UDP协议特性。理解这些要素有助于在架构设计时有针对性地优化。
网络层与传输层的影响
- 时延与路由:跨境路径涉及多段BGP路由,转发路径优化直接影响RTT。香港线路到中国内地通常具备较低RTT,但与美国服务器、欧洲节点相比,跨洋链路的时延与波动更大。
- 丢包与抖动:丢包导致重传(TCP)或重建帧(应用层),抖动会破坏播放器缓冲策略。UDP协议(如SRT、RTP)对实时性更友好,但需要丢包恢复机制。
- 拥塞控制:TCP的拥塞控制机制会在丢包时降低速率,影响直播流畅度。部分实时协议采用FEC、ARQ或自适应码率(ABR)来缓解。
媒体链路与转码压力
直播涉及采集端、编码器、推流入点、转码服务器和CDN分发节点。转码(尤其是多码率、分辨率、帧率转换)极其耗CPU/GPU资源,不当分配会成为瓶颈。另外,封包化(TS/HLS/MP4 fragment)及分段长度也会影响首屏时间与延迟。
香港服务器在跨境直播中的优势与局限
香港服务器因其网络互联密度高、到中国内地链路多样、国际出口带宽充足而常被用于跨境实时媒体业务。但在不同业务场景下,应与美国服务器、日本服务器、新加坡服务器、韩国服务器等节点综合考虑。
优势
- 低时延到华南及内地大部分区域:对面向中国大陆用户的跨境直播,香港节点通常可以提供更低的RTT与更稳定的链路。
- 丰富的国际骨干互联:方便直接对接全球CDN和云厂商,利于全球分发优化。
- 延展性好:可配合香港VPS用于分布式边缘推流或作为转发节点。
需要注意的局限
- 跨洋传输到欧美时延不可避免,部分高交互场景仍需结合美国服务器或欧洲节点。
- 单点带宽或机房故障风险:需利用多区域冗余和Anycast/BGP多线接入来提高可用性。
实现零卡顿的关键技术实践
以下为在香港服务器上部署稳定跨境直播的具体可操作技术点,包含传输协议、服务器调优、网络设计与监控策略。
选择合适的传输协议与推流方式
- 优先使用实时优化协议:WebRTC适合低延迟交互场景,SRT适合不可靠网络环境下的稳定传输,RTMP仍常用作采集到边缘的入口。
- 在推流链路中使用FEC与ARQ:能有效减少丢包引发的画面卡顿。
- 启用自适应码率(ABR):在编码器或转码层根据上游链路质量切换码率,减少缓冲和卡顿。
网络层与传输层调优
- 内核参数调优:调整Linux内核的net.core.rmem_max / wmem_max、tcp_rmem / tcp_wmem、tcp_congestion_control(如bbr)等,提高并发与吞吐能力。
- 开启NIC特性:启用GRO/TSO/LRO、RX/TX队列调度,并根据业务场景调整中断平衡(IRQ affinity)。
- BGP多线与最优路由:使用多条国际出口并结合BGP策略,实现对不同目的地的最优路径选择;对于重要目标(如内地多个ISP),配置静态优先级或使用SD-WAN进行智能路由。
- UDP优先与QoS:在承载网络上为实时流分配优先级,使用DiffServ/DSCP标记以保障低时延。
服务器与转码优化
- 硬件加速转码:优先使用支持NVENC/VAAPI的GPU或厂商优化的转码卡,减轻CPU负载。
- 容器化与微服务:将推流入口、转码、分发模块分离,使用Kubernetes或轻量容器部署,便于弹性扩缩容。
- 缓存与分层分发:结合本地边缘缓存与CDN(含海外节点如美国VPS或日本服务器节点)减少源站压力并提速分发。
高可用与容灾策略
- 多区域冗余:将关键服务部署在香港、东京(日本服务器)、新加坡、首尔(韩国服务器)或美国等地,按地域性流量自动切换。
- 健康检查与自动切换:使用主动探测(TCP/HTTP/WebRTC心跳)和流量切换策略,当香港节点不可用时自动导流到最近的备节点。
- 域名与DNS策略:利用全球Anycast DNS,结合较短TTL和健康探测的DNS调度,控制域名注册后解析策略以实现快速切换。
实时监控与故障定位
- 端到端链路监控:采集RTT、丢包率、抖动、带宽饱和度和转码延迟等指标。
- 日志与Trace:在采集端、边缘、转码及CDN节点统一采集日志并做链路追踪,定位是网络还是应用层瓶颈。
- 用户体验指标(QoE):监控播放首屏时长、缓冲频次与画质切换情况,作为优化反馈闭环。
场景与架构示例
下面给出两种典型跨境直播架构示例,说明香港服务器在其中的作用。
1. 面向中国大陆观众的大型活动
- 前端采集:本地编码器推流至香港服务器入点(RTMP/SRT)
- 转码层:香港服务器做一遍转码与多码率分发,启用GPU加速
- 分发层:将流通过多区域CDN分发到内地节点与海外节点,必要时在内地配置回源优化
2. 全球分布、互动性强的低延迟场景
- 前端使用WebRTC直连边缘节点(香港/新加坡/美国等),边缘做SFU/MCU混合处理
- 使用SRT或专线回传骨干,结合BGP多线保证长距离稳定性
- 在关键地区(日本服务器、韩国服务器、美国服务器)部署转发节点以降低跨区域时延
如何选择香港服务器与其他海外节点
在选购服务器或VPS时,需要从网络质量、机房带宽、可用性、硬件规格与运维支持几方面综合评估。
- 网络测试:要求提供到主要目的地(内地各省、美国、欧洲、日本、韩国、新加坡等)的测速数据和BGP邻居信息。
- 带宽保障:根据并发观众数量和码率计算总出流带宽,选择专线或共享带宽的方案;对高并发直播,优选物理带宽可保障的香港服务器。
- 硬件配置:转码密集型建议选配GPU或高主频CPU;控制层和分发层可优先考虑香港VPS用于轻量服务。
- 冗余与弹性:确认是否支持跨区镜像、快照与热备,必要时结合美国VPS或日本/韩国节点做全局备份。
- 域名与解析:域名注册后使用支持GeoDNS/Anycast的解析服务以配合多地域调度。
同时,站长和开发者还应考虑合规性与接入策略,例如在面向内地用户时的备案要求,以及不同国家对视频内容传输的监管差异。
总结与行动建议
实现跨境直播的“零卡顿”是系统工程,既依赖于香港服务器得天独厚的地理与网络优势,也需要在传输协议、内核与NIC调优、转码优化、分发策略和监控体系上持续投入。结合业务特点,建议:
- 优先在香港部署入口与转码节点,作为面向内地与东南亚的主节点;
- 根据观众地域分布,配合美国服务器、日本服务器、韩国服务器或新加坡服务器做全球分发与冗余;
- 在推流链路采用SRT/WebRTC并启用FEC与ABR,配合内核与NIC调优以减少抖动与丢包影响;
- 使用Anycast DNS与多区域健康探测实现快速故障切换,并结合日志追踪持续优化用户QoE。
若您正在评估跨境直播部署的节点与机房,可先进行小规模压力测试并验证到主要目标区域的链路质量。更多关于香港服务器的产品信息与机房网络详情,可参见后浪云香港服务器页面了解具体配置与带宽选项:https://idc.net/hk。
